March 16, 2020 Filing 1 COPY OF JUDGMENT of USCA as to Angel Forteza-Garcia (2) entered on 03/13/2020; Petitioner seeks leave to file a second or successive 28 U.S.C. 2255 motion featuring a challenge to one or more 18 U.S.C. 924(c)/(j) convictions based on Johnson v. United States, 135 S. Ct. 2551 (2015) (Johnson II), and related precedent. See also United States v. Davis, 139 S. Ct. 2319 (2019) (deeming unconstitutionally vague the 924(c)(3)(B) "residual" clause). The government has filed an answer objecting to the grant of second or successive relief. We conclude only that petitioner has made "a sufficient showing of possible merit to warrant a fuller exploration by the district court." Evans-Garcia v. United States, 744 F.3d 235, 237 (1st Cir. 2014). Petitioner's application is GRANTED, and he is hereby authorized to pursue in the district court a challenge to his 924(c)/(j) conviction(s) based on Davis, Johnson II, and related precedent. The court expresses no opinion as to the merits of petitioner's claim or as to any other relevant legal issue. The clerk of court will transfer petitioner's application(s) and any amended or supplemental application(s) filed in this court to the district court for filing as a 2255 motion. The motion shall be deemed filed in the district court on the date petitioner's original second or successive application was filed in this court. (xi)
